iio: add m62332 DAC driver
m62332 is a simple 2-channel DAC used on several Sharp Zaurus boards to control LCD voltage, backlight and sound. The driver use regulators to control the reference voltage and enabling/disabling the DAC. +config M62332
+ tristate "Mitsubishi M62332 DAC driver"
+ depends on I2C
+ help
+ If you say yes here you get support for the Mitsubishi M62332
+ (I2C 8-Bit DACs with rail-to-rail outputs).
+
+ This driver can also be built as a module. If so, the module
+ will be called m62332.
